A novel diorganotin (IV) compound [n-Bu2SnO2CC(O)Ph2]n has been synthesized by dibutyltin oxide with benzilic acid in methanol. It was characterized by IR, elemental analysis and X-ray single crystal diffraction. The crystal belongs to monoclinic system, space group Cc with the cell parameters: a=1.84719(8) nm, b=1.20544(5) nm, c=1.03570(4) nm, β=112.571(3)°, V=2.12953(15) nm3, Z=4, Dc=1.431 g/cm3, μ(MoKa)=1.217 mm-1, F(000)=936, R1=0.0488 and wR2=0.0953. The structural analyses reveal that the compound is a one-dimensional infinite chain coordination polymer, each tin atom is five-coordinated distorted trigonal bipyramidal configuration. Moreover, 3D supramolecular structure of the compound is assembled by intermolecular C-H⋯π interactions between the butyl group and the benzene ring in the adjacent chains.

A new copper complex 2{Cu(C10H8N2)[C8H11O2(COO)](H2O)(3)}center dot(H2O)(5) with bicycle[2.2.1]hept-2-en-5,6-dicarboxylic acid (H2L) [C7H8(COOH)(2)], basic copper carbonate and 2,2'-bipyridine has been synthesized in the mixed solvents of methanol and water. It crystallizes in the triclinic system, space group P (1) over bar, with a = 7.4626(5), b = 11.9779(8), c = 12.9841(8) angstrom, alpha = 109.7040(10), beta = 98.7550(10), gamma = 90.6240(10)degrees, V = 1077.50(12) angstrom(3), D-c = 1.538 g/cm(3), Z = 1, F(000) = 520, GOOF = 1.065, R = 0.0360 and wR = 0.0950. The copper ion is coordinated with four oxygen atoms from one H2L molecule and three water molecules together with two nitrogen atoms from the 2,2'-bipyridine molecule, forming a distorted octahedral cocirdination geometry. The thermal stability and electrochemical properties were also studied.

Tricyclohexyltin 4-amino-3-methyl-benzoate (1) and tricyclohexyltin 3,4-dime-thoxybenzoate (2) were synthesized and their crystal structures were determined by X-ray diffraction. Compound 1 belongs to the monoclinic system, space group P2_(1/c) with a = 14.0554(15), b = 11.6947(13), c = 16.2720(17) A,Z = 4, V= 2565.7(5) A~3, D_c = 1.341 g?em~(-3), μ(MoKa) = 1.016 mm~(-1), F(000) = 1080, R= 0.0833 and wR = 0.2964. Compound 2 is of monoclinic system, space group C2Jc with a = 17.8712(6), b = 8.4433(3), c = 35.5783(13) A, Z= 8, V= 5366.8(3) A~3, D_c = 1.360 g?cm~(-3), μ(MoKa) = 0.980 mm-1, F(000) = 2288, R= 0.0549, wR= 0.1279. In compounds 1 and 2, the central Sn atom is coordinated in a tetradentate manner to assume a distorted tetrahedral configuration. Preliminary biological tests showed that these two compounds have strong acaricidal activity.

A new cadmium(II) complex Cd(OBBA)2(2,2A-bipy)2 with 2-benzoylbenzoic acid(HOBBA) and 2,2-bipyridine(2,2A-bipy) as ligands has been synthesized. Crystal data for the complex are as follows: monoclinic, space group P21/c with a = 16.402(3), b = 10.4191(18), c = 23.395(4) A, β = 91.765(2)o, V = 3996.2(12) A3, Dc = 1.455 gAcm-3, Z = 4, μ(Mo Kα) = 0.603 mm-1, F(000) = 1784, the final R = 0.0218 and w R = 0.0558. In the electrode reaction, its electron transfer is quasi reversible and the electrode reaction corresponds to Cd(II)/Cd(0). Under 618 nm radiation, the title complex shows a strong fluorescent band at around 326 nm. In addition, in the range of 2~300 K, this complex displays diamagnetic property.

A new complex has been synthesized with o-methylbenzoyl-benzoic acid (HL) and 1,10-phenanthroline (phen) in the mixture of water and ethanol. It crystallizes in monoclinic, space group C2/c with a = 13.6328(18), b = 17.7876(18), c = 19.998(2) A, β = 104.720(4)°,C_(54)H_(48)N_4O_(11)Zn, Mr = 994.33, V= 4690.2(9) A~3, D_c = 1.408 g/cm~3, Z = 4, F(000) = 2072, μ(MoKa) = 0.59 mm~(-1), R = 0.0736 and wR = 0.2029. The crystal structure shows that the zinc ions are coordinated with two oxygen atoms from two HL molecules and four nitrogen atoms from two phen molecules, forming distorted octahedral coordination geometry. The fluorescent and thermal stability properties of the complex are studied. The result shows that it has one fluorescent emission band at around 412 nm. In addition, the complex is stable under 210 °C.

Two dinuclear organotin complexes C_8H_(14)(CO_2SnCy_3)_2 (1) (Cy = cyclohexyl group) and C_8H_(14)[CO_2Sn(CH_2CMe_2Ph)_3]_2 (2) were synthesized by the reactions of camphoric acid with tricyclohexyltin hydroxide and bis[tri(2-methyl-2-phenyl)propyltin] oxide under solvothermal conditions, and these complexes were characterized by infrared spectra, elemental analyses, and H NMR spectra. The crystal of 1 belongs to the monoclinic system, space group P2_1/c with a = 1.83478(19), b = 1.52707(18), c = 1.9849(2) nm,β= 122.515(7)°, Z= 4, V= 4.6896(9) nm~3, D_c = 1.324 g/cm~3, μ(MoKa) = 1.103 mm~(-1), F(000) = 1952,R = 0.0697 and wR= 0.2040. In addition, thermal stability and quantum chemical calculation of 1 were also studied.

An organooxotin cluster [(μ-O)(μ-OMe)(L)Sn_2(CH_2Ph)_4]_2 (HL=(MeO)_2C_6H_3CO_2H) has been synthesized by the dealkylation reaction of (PhCH_2)_3SnCl with 3,4-dimethoxybenzoic acid in methanol, and was characterized by UV, IR, elemental analysis and X-ray crystal diffraction. The crystal belongs to triclinic system, space group P1 with the cell parameters: a=1.225 6(5) nm, b=1.229 4(5) nm, c=1.378 0(5) nm, α=69.784(7)°, β=68.568(7)°, γ=72.926(7)°, V=1.7801(12) nm~3, Z=1, D_c=1.549 g·cm~(-3), μ(Mo Kα)=1.447 mm~(-1), F(000)=832, R_1=0.026 1 and wR_2=0.0606. Crystal structure shows a distorted trigonal bipyramidal configuration with five-coordination for the central tin atom, and the complex has a centrosymmetric structure mode with a four-membered central endocyclic Sn_2O_2 unit. Due to the C-H…π interactions between phenyl-H and benzene ring, the adjacent molecules of the complex is linked to generate 1D ribbon structure. A theoretical investigation of one structural unit of the title complex was carried out using Gaussian 03W at LANL2DZ level. The stability and the composition of the frontier molecular orbitals confirmed the coordination geometry of the crystal structure. Thermogravimetric analysis shows that the complex is stable up to 128℃. Moreover, its fluorescence spectra was also investigated. CCDC: 841414.

The Schiff base organotin(IV) complex {[4-Et_2NC_6H_3(O)C=NC_6H_3(O)-5-NO_2](n-Bu_2Sn)}_2 has been synthesized via the reaction between 4-(diethylamino) salicylaldehyde-2-amino-4-nitrophenol Schiff base (H_2L) and dibutyltin oxide. Complex C1 has been characterized by IR, ~1H NMR, ~(13)C NMR spectra, and elemental analysis, and its crystal structure was determined by X-ray diffraction. It crystallizes in the monoclinic system, space group P2_(1/n) with a = 15.6559(8), b = 9.1657(5), c = 18.8351(10) A, β = 107.3440(10)°, Z = 4, V = 2579.9(2) A3, D_c = 1.442 Mgm~(-3), μ(MoKa) = 1.025 mm~(-1), F(000) = 1152, R = 0.0250 and wR = 0.0633. The central Sn atom is coordinated in a hexadentate manner to assume a distorted octahedral configuration. Complex C1 was studied by TGA analysis in air atmosphere. The interaction between complex C1 and the herring sperm DNA was realized through the intercalation of the complex based on the studies by EB fluorescent probe.

A new organotin complex [Ph3Sn(O2CC14H9)(CH3OH)]2 · CH3OH has been synthesized by the reaction of triphenyltin hydroxide with 9-anthroic acid in methanol. It was characterized by IR, 1H and 13C NMR, elemental analysis and X-ray crystal diffraction. Crystal structure shows a distorted trigonal bipyramidal configuration with five-coordination for the central tin atom. In the crystal, O-H···O hydrogen-bond interactions exist between the methanol O atom and the carbonyl O atom in an adjacent complex molecule, and between the neighboring methanol O atoms, resulting in the formation of a 1D S-shaped chain. Due to the C-H···π interactions between anthryl-H and anthracene ring, the obtained chain is further linked to form 1D ladderlike structure. Finally, a 2D network has been generated by the C-H···π interactions between methyl-H and benzene ring in the neighbouring 1D ladderlike chains. Fluorescence spectra of the complex reveals a strong emission band at 460 nm when excited with 360 nm radiation at room temperature. Thermogravimetric analysis shows that the complex is stable up to 240 °C. The stability of the complex, the orbital energies and composition characteristics of some frontier molicular orbitals have been investigaed at LANL2DZ level with G03W software.
